Bush declares war
Earlier today, White House Press Secretary Ari Fleischer said, "the opening stages of the disarmament of the Iraqi regime have begun," according to the Washington Post.
President Bush addressed the nation at 10:15 tonight, saying, "American and coalition forces are in the early stages of miltary operations to disarm Iraq, to free its people and to defend the world from grave danger."
